alaTest heeft 13 reviews verzameld en geanalyseerd voor Motorola Razr Plus (2024). De gemiddelde beoordeling voor dit product is 4.1/5, vergeleken met een gemiddelde beoordeling van 4.1/5 voor andere Mobiele Telefoons. Gebruikers waarderen het scherm zeer maar velen zijn minder positief over de camera. De prestaties is ook indrukwekkend.
scherm, vormgeving, batterij, afwerking, prestaties
camera
We hebben de consumenten- en expertbeoordelingen, de leeftijd van het product en andere factoren geanalyseerd. Vergeleken met andere Mobiele Telefoons krijgt de Motorola Razr Plus (2024) een alaScore™ van 93/100 = Uitstekend.

Expert review door : Eric Zeman (pcmag.com)
The Motorola Razr+ for 2024 doesn't deviate too far from a winning formula. It's a fun, stylish phone that packs plenty of power into a folding, waterproof design.

Expert review door : Derrek Lee (androidcentral.com)
Motorola actually listened and addressed the biggest shortcomings of last year's model, giving us better battery life, better cameras, better hardware, and even a better cover screen experience. The 2023 model already seemed ahead in many ways, setting...
Great design with faux leather on all colors Snapdragon chip performs well Displays are bright, sharp, and fluid Large cover screen can do even more Primary camera quality is quite acceptable New Hello UI gives Motorola more individuality
There's some weird software jank Some might not like the switch from ultrawide to telephoto More interesting Moto AI features not available at launch Cover screen still feels overpowered

Expert review door : Dominic Preston (androidpolice.com)
Setting cost aside, this is probably the best phone on the market right now. The cameras are capable, the battery life and chipset are good enough, and the full-size cover display lives up to the promise of the form factor.
Bigger and brighter cover display Smooth performance Flexible and customizable software Telephoto lens impresses
Long-term software support not up to scratch Cameras still lag behind 'traditional' smartphones
